About Martina Colombo

Martina Colombo is a scholar working on Reproductive Medicine, Public Health, Environmental and Occupational Health and Biological Psychiatry, having authored 34 papers that have together received 273 indexed citations. Recurring topics across this work include Reproductive Biology and Fertility (23 papers), Sperm and Testicular Function (22 papers), Ovarian function and disorders (9 papers), Tissue Engineering and Regenerative Medicine (3 papers), Seed Germination and Physiology (3 papers), Viral Infections and Immunology Research (3 papers), 3D Printing in Biomedical Research (3 papers) and Pluripotent Stem Cells Research (2 papers). The work is most often cited by research in Reproductive Medicine (117 citations), Behavioral Neuroscience (30 citations) and Biological Psychiatry (19 citations). Martina Colombo has collaborated with scholars based in Italy, Poland and Nigeria. Frequent co-authors include G.C. Luvoni, Antonio Toniolo, Andreina Baj, Maricy Apparício, Alessandro Salvatoni, A.C. Rossetti, Marco Andrea Riva, Magdalena Łasoń, Raffaella Molteni and Katarina Jewgenow. Their work appears in journals such as Theriogenology, Animals, Reproduction in Domestic Animals, Frontiers in Veterinary Science and Journal of Visualized Experiments.
